Key Specifications

Understanding the core specifications is crucial for any informed purchase. The Bose QuietComfort Headphones pack a formidable set of features, designed for optimal performance and user convenience. Our team meticulously analyzed each specification to ascertain its real-world impact.

FeatureDetails
Product NameBose QuietComfort Headphones - Wireless Bluetooth Headphones, Active Over Ear Noise Cancelling and Mic, USB-C Charging, Deep Bass, Up to 24 Hours of Playtime, Moonlight Grey - Limited Edition Color
CategoryEarbuds & Headphones (Over-Ear)
ConnectivityBluetooth 5.1 (A2DP, HFP, AVRCP, BLE)
Noise CancellationWorld-class Active Noise Cancelling (Quiet Mode, Aware Mode, Custom Modes)
Battery LifeUp to 24 hours (with ANC), Up to 40 hours (wired, passive mode)
Charging PortUSB-C
Quick Charge15 minutes charge for up to 2.5 hours playtime
Audio DriversProprietary high-excursion drivers
Microphone SystemIntegrated microphone array for voice pickup
ControlsPhysical buttons (power, Bluetooth, volume, multi-function)
WeightApprox. 8.5 ounces (240 grams)
MaterialsPlush synthetic leather, impact-resistant nylon, metal
App SupportBose Music App (EQ, Custom Modes, Updates)
ColorsMoonlight Grey (Limited Edition), Black, White Smoke

Supporting Features

  • Active Noise Cancelling (ANC) Excellence: At the heart of the QuietComfort experience is Bose's world-renowned ANC. Through advanced microphone arrays and proprietary digital processing, these headphones effectively nullify a vast spectrum of ambient noise. Our tests in a simulated office environment with chatter, a coffee shop with background music, and a transatlantic flight recording demonstrated superior performance, particularly against low-frequency hums (like engine noise or HVAC systems) and consistent mid-range sounds. The ability to switch between "Quiet Mode" for maximum isolation and "Aware Mode" (also known as Transparency Mode) to hear your surroundings without removing the headphones is seamless and invaluable for safety and convenience. Users can also create custom ANC modes via the Bose Music App, tailoring the level of noise cancellation to their specific preferences.
  • Immersive Audio with Deep Bass: The audio signature of the QuietComfort Headphones is distinctly Bose – balanced, clear, and engaging. The promise of "Deep Bass" is certainly delivered without overpowering the mid-range or muddying the sound. During our listening sessions across various genres, from jazz to electronic music, the bass provided a resonant foundation, giving tracks a satisfying fullness. Vocals remained articulate, and treble notes were crisp without being harsh. While not aimed at the ultra-audiophile seeking absolute neutrality, the sound profile is highly enjoyable and well-suited for mainstream music consumption, podcasts, and video content, providing an immersive experience for the average listener.
  • Unrivaled Comfort for Extended Wear: One of the most critical aspects of over-ear headphones, especially for long-haul travel or extended work sessions, is comfort. Bose has perfected this over decades. The QuietComfort Headphones live up to their name with plush, soft earcups made from a synthetic leather that gently molds around the ears, minimizing pressure points. The headband is equally well-padded and distributes weight evenly, making the approximately 240-gram (8.5 ounces) device feel incredibly light. Our reviewers wore these for 4-6 hour stretches without significant discomfort, a testament to Bose's ergonomic design.
  • Reliable 24-Hour Battery Life & USB-C Charging: With up to 24 hours of playtime on a single charge with ANC active, these headphones are built for endurance. This easily covers multiple days of commutes or even a long international flight. The inclusion of USB-C charging ensures modern compatibility and faster power delivery. Our tests confirmed the "15 minutes charge for up to 2.5 hours playtime" claim, providing crucial convenience when you're short on time. For emergency situations or when the battery dies, a 2.5mm to 3.5mm audio cable is included for passive listening, extending usability indefinitely (though without ANC or advanced features).
  • Crystal-Clear Call Quality: The integrated microphone system, designed to isolate your voice from background noise, performs admirably. In our test calls conducted in a moderately noisy environment (a street with traffic), the microphones effectively reduced ambient distractions, allowing the caller's voice to come through clearly. While not quite on par with a dedicated boom mic, it's more than sufficient for business calls, video conferences, and casual conversations, making them a reliable tool for remote work and staying connected on the go.

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Exceptional Active Noise Cancellation: Consistently ranks among the very best, creating a truly quiet personal space.
  • Supreme Comfort: Lightweight design and plush materials make them incredibly comfortable for hours of continuous wear.
  • Engaging Sound Profile: Delivers satisfying deep bass and clear, balanced audio that is enjoyable for various media.
  • Reliable Battery Life: 24 hours with ANC is solid for most users, complemented by quick charging.
  • Intuitive Physical Controls: Easy to use and reliable, minimizing accidental touches.
  • Excellent Call Quality: Integrated microphones effectively isolate voice for clear conversations.
  • Stylish Limited Edition Color: Moonlight Grey offers a sophisticated and unique aesthetic.

Cons

  • Bluetooth 5.1 (vs. 5.3+): While stable, some newer headphones offer more advanced Bluetooth versions with potential efficiency or range benefits.
  • No High-Resolution Audio Codec Support: Lacks codecs like LDAC or aptX Adaptive, which some audiophiles might prefer for lossless audio.
  • Sound Profile Less Neutral: While enjoyable, it may not appeal to those seeking a perfectly flat, analytical sound signature out of the box.
  • No Multi-Axis Folding: Folds flat but not into a smaller, compact ball like some competitors, impacting portability slightly.
  • Premium Price Point: Positioned at the higher end of the market, though justified by performance.

Practical Tips & Advice

  • Optimize ANC for Your Environment: Don't just stick to "Quiet Mode." Use the Bose Music App to create custom modes with varying levels of noise cancellation. For example, a lower ANC setting might be better in windy conditions to avoid the "whooshing" sound, while maximum ANC is perfect for airplane cabins.
  • Personalize Your Sound with EQ: While the default sound profile is excellent, experiment with the equalizer settings in the Bose Music App. If you prefer even more bass, or clearer vocals, a few tweaks can significantly enhance your listening experience.
  • Master Multi-Point Pairing: Take full advantage of the headphones' ability to connect to two devices simultaneously. Pair them with your laptop for work and your phone for calls. When a call comes in, they'll seamlessly switch, saving you the hassle of manual re-pairing.
  • Regular Cleaning for Longevity: Gently wipe down the earcups and headband with a soft, dry cloth periodically. For the earpads, a slightly damp cloth can be used. This prevents build-up of oils and debris, maintaining comfort and hygiene, especially important for the plush materials.
  • Update Firmware Regularly: Always keep your headphones' firmware updated via the Bose Music App. These updates often bring performance improvements, bug fixes, and sometimes even new features that can enhance your overall experience and ensure optimal performance in 2026 and beyond.

Frequently Asked Questions

How does the Bose QuietComfort's noise cancellation compare to its closest rivals in 2026?

In 2026, Bose QuietComfort Headphones remain at the top tier for active noise cancellation. While competitors like Sony WH-1000XM5 and Apple AirPods Max offer strong ANC, Bose often takes a slight edge in neutralizing consistent low-frequency hums and providing a natural-feeling "Quiet Mode" without excessive pressure. Sony excels in adaptive ANC, and Apple in transparency, but for pure, effective noise suppression, Bose is still a benchmark.

Are these headphones suitable for working out or sports activities?

While the Bose QuietComfort Headphones are incredibly comfortable, they are not specifically designed or IP-rated for strenuous workouts or sports. They lack sweat and water resistance, and the over-ear design may not provide the securest fit for high-impact activities. For light walks or stationary exercises, they might be fine, but for anything more intense, we recommend dedicated sports headphones.

Can I use the Bose QuietComfort Headphones in a wired mode if the battery dies?

Yes, absolutely. The Bose QuietComfort Headphones come with a 2.5mm to 3.5mm audio cable. You can plug this into your device and the headphones to continue listening passively even if the battery is completely drained. However, active noise cancellation, Bluetooth connectivity, and other smart features will not be available in wired passive mode.

What is the significance of the "Deep Bass" claim, and is it adjustable?

The "Deep Bass" claim signifies a sound signature where the lower frequencies are more pronounced, providing a richer, more impactful audio experience, especially for music genres like electronic, hip-hop, and pop. Our testing confirms this without it being overwhelming or muddy. Crucially, yes, the Bose Music App includes an adjustable equalizer (EQ) that allows you to customize the bass level, along with mids and highs, to perfectly match your personal preference.
